Назад в блог
5 мин чтения

Past Simple vs Present Perfect: ключевая разница, правила и понятные примеры

Путаетесь в Past Simple и Present Perfect? Наше простое объяснение поможет понять разницу и выбрать правильное время для законченных действий.

past simple vs present perfectuse past simple instead of present perfectenglish grammar tenseswhen to use past simplepresent perfect examples

Используйте Past Simple для действий, которые начались и закончились в определенный момент в прошлом. Используйте Present Perfect для действий, которые произошли в неуказанное время или имеют прямую связь с настоящим моментом. Ключевое различие заключается в том, закончен ли временной период.

Освоение английских времен может показаться сложной задачей, но одна из самых частых трудностей для изучающих — это понять, когда использовать Past Simple вместо Present Perfect. Правильное употребление этих времен сделает вашу речь более естественной и точной. В этом руководстве мы разберем правила с четкими примерами, чтобы вы могли уверенно использовать эти времена.

В чем ключевое различие между Past Simple и Present Perfect?

Самый простой способ понять разницу — это думать о времени. Время, которое вы выбираете, сообщает вашему собеседнику, рассматриваете ли вы событие как полностью завершенное в прошлом или как нечто, связанное с настоящим.

  • Past Simple (например, *I walked* — Я гулял): Это время для завершенных действий в завершенном периоде времени. Связь с настоящим разорвана. Представьте это как точку на временной шкале в прошлом.
  • Present Perfect (например, *I have walked* — Я погулял/гулял): Это время для действий в незавершенном периоде времени или для прошлых действий, которые имеют результат или значение *сейчас*. Оно создает мост из прошлого в настоящее.

Когда нужно использовать Past Simple вместо Present Perfect?

Выбор Past Simple часто зависит от одного решающего фактора: конкретики. Если вы знаете, *когда* что-то произошло, и этот период времени закончился, Past Simple — ваш лучший друг.

Что делать, если указано точное время в прошлом?

Это самое важное правило. Если вы указываете конкретное прошлое время (например, yesterday (вчера), last week (на прошлой неделе), in 2010 (в 2010 году) или at 3 PM (в 3 часа дня)), вы обязаны использовать Past Simple. Эти временные маркеры сигнализируют, что событие «заперто» в прошлом.

Посмотрим на примеры:

  • Правильно: I visited my grandmother yesterday. (Я навестил свою бабушку вчера.)
  • Неправильно: I have visited my grandmother yesterday.
  • Правильно: She finished the project last month. (Она закончила проект в прошлом месяце.)
  • Неправильно: She has finished the project last month.
  • Правильно: They got married in 2015. (Они поженились в 2015 году.)
  • Неправильно: They have got married in 2015.

А если точное время не указано, но понятно из контекста?

Иногда вам не нужно говорить yesterday или last year. Если разговор очевидно идет о завершенном событии, вы продолжаете использовать Past Simple.

Например, если вы говорите о своих университетских годах (которые уже закончились):

> "When I was at university, I studied physics. I didn't join any sports clubs because I spent all my time in the library." (Когда я учился в университете, я изучал физику. Я не вступал ни в какие спортивные клубы, потому что проводил все свое время в библиотеке.)

Здесь весь период (When I was at university) завершен, поэтому каждый глагол стоит в Past Simple.

В каких случаях тогда правильно использовать Present Perfect?

Чтобы по-настоящему понять Past Simple, полезно знать, когда его *не* следует использовать. Present Perfect используется для ситуаций, которые все еще связаны с настоящим моментом.

  • Для незаконченных периодов времени: Если период времени, о котором вы говорите, еще продолжается (например, today (сегодня), this week (на этой неделе), this year (в этом году)), следует использовать Present Perfect.
  • "I have drunk three cups of coffee today." (Я выпил три чашки кофе сегодня. — Сегодня еще не закончилось, и вы можете выпить еще.)
  • "She hasn't called me this week." (Она не звонила мне на этой неделе. — Неделя еще не закончилась, так что она все еще может позвонить.)
  • Для жизненного опыта (без указания времени): Когда вы говорите о своем жизненном опыте, точное время не имеет значения. Акцент делается на самом опыте. Это часто встречается со словами ever (когда-либо), never (никогда) и before (раньше).
  • "Have you ever been to Japan?" (Ты когда-нибудь был в Японии?) "Yes, I have been there twice." (Да, я был там дважды.)
  • Это жизненный опыт. Если вы хотите уточнить детали, вы переключаетесь на Past Simple: "I went in 2018 and 2022." (Я ездил в 2018 и 2022 годах.)
  • Для недавних действий с результатом в настоящем: Если прошлое действие имеет прямой эффект на настоящее, используйте Present Perfect.
  • "I have lost my keys." (Я потерял ключи. — Результат: я не могу попасть в дом *сейчас*.)
  • "He has broken his leg." (Он сломал ногу. — Результат: его нога в гипсе *сейчас*.)

Как быстро выбрать между Past Simple и Present Perfect? Чек-лист

Когда вы не уверены, какое время использовать, задайте себе эти вопросы:

  • Я говорю о конкретном, завершенном времени? (например, yesterday, last year, when I was a child) -> Используйте Past Simple.
  • Я говорю о незавершенном времени? (например, today, this month) -> Используйте Present Perfect.
  • Я говорю об общем жизненном опыте, не указывая когда? -> Используйте Present Perfect.
  • Есть ли явный результат или последствие в настоящем? -> Используйте Present Perfect.

Понимание того, когда использовать Past Simple вместо Present Perfect, — это важный шаг в вашем изучении английского. Ключ в том, чтобы всегда думать о временных рамках. Они завершены или связаны с настоящим? С практикой выбор правильного времени станет для вас второй натурой.

Часто задаваемые вопросы (FAQ)

Q1: Какое самое простое правило для Past Simple и Present Perfect?

Самое простое правило — проверить наличие конкретного, завершенного времени. Если вы говорите, *когда* произошло действие (например, yesterday, in 2005, last night), вы должны использовать Past Simple. Если время не упоминается или не завершено, вам чаще всего нужен Present Perfect.

Q2: С каким временем используется слово 'just': Past Simple или Present Perfect?

В американском английском часто используют 'just' с Past Simple (например, "I just ate."). В британском английском более распространено использование 'just' с Present Perfect (например, "I've just eaten."). Оба варианта широко распространены и понятны.

Q3: Правильно ли говорить 'I have seen that movie'?

Да, это абсолютно правильно. Это означает, что в какой-то момент своей жизни вы видели этот фильм. Если кто-то затем спросит: "When?" (Когда?), вы переключитесь на Past Simple: "I saw it last year." (Я видел его в прошлом году.)

Q4: В чем разница между вопросами 'Did you eat?' и 'Have you eaten?'?

"Did you eat?" — это вопрос в Past Simple. Он часто подразумевает конкретное время, например: "Did you eat breakfast this morning?" (Ты завтракал сегодня утром?). "Have you eaten?" — это вопрос в Present Perfect. Он спрашивает о недавнем прошлом и имеет связь с настоящим, часто означая: "Ты сейчас голоден?".